Discounts

Discounts drive purchasing decisions, and furniture refinishing and repair equipment and supplies business shoppers treat value as an invitation to buy. The power of a great discount is its ability to convince buyers that are receiving special treatment, a deal that isn't ordinarily available. However, for consumers located in the furniture refinishing and repair equipment and supplies business sector, it's essential to make sure the discounts you offer are legitimate. Strategic leaders often incorporate discount campaigns into their annual marketing calendars, scheduling the most appealing discounts for non-peak business seasons.
